While I agree with the general idea of your post, I have problems with the religious terminology. I'm not familiar with the term "waken" and don't know in which concrete religious context you use it. But I see the pair of terms "waken" and "not waken". This is typical for a religious point of view on the world and the problem is that such antagonisms (good vs. evil, redeemed vs. condemned etc.) are used by religions for thousands of years to devide people into "in" and "out", which was the reason for amounts of misunderstanding, hate, cruelty and war.

Therefor I would like not to use religious terms refering to the Hang. I like more the statement Felix often made: There are people who listen and there are people who don't listen. I think this is what we do with the Hang: Listen. And Listening is a activity of our senses, of our body (without them listening is impossible). A more naturalistic point of view on the Hang could help to understand what we do and what others do. To say people are or are not "...what religious category we want to use...", doesn't explain anything and don't help us to understand.

When I was in Berne a few weeks ago, I saw serveral people who came to get there IH and it was interesting to notice what they are doing with the Hang. Some took the Hang and played and some took the Hang and listened. I think this is the difference. If I take the Hang and play it, this means that I use it as a device to serve my playing skills (as a percussionist in general). If I take the Hang and listen, this means that I want to find out what it is, how it sounds, knowing that I'm a pure beginner. To play means that the sound follows the hands. To listen means that the hands follow the sound.

I think it will be wise to bare the idea of "ready for the Hang" from all religious connotations. The "few" are not the wakened or redeemed one on their way to Hang heaven. Let's stay on earth and in our bodies that we need to enjoy the Hang. Felix and Sabina are interested to give the Hang in the hands of those who are interested and able to listen, because they build the Hang for this usage. Therefor anybody who is looking for a "convex circualar playing device made of steel" should serously consider whether the Hang is the adequate instrument for his/her interests. It could be better to look for another instrument instead of waiting a long time and become angry.

What you describe becomes religion, if it is meant to describe a reality outside of you with the same meaning for everybody. I don't know whether you think it in this way. If I understand it as a subjective metaphoric description of personal experience, it is important to understand that similar experiences could be expressed by different terminology. For example I would describe it just opposite to you saying: When I experience me as my body (I am my body, my ears, my senses, my fingers...), I'm much nearer at the realization "that all life is one life", than if I imagine I would be more than my body, would transcend it.

Therefor for me, Hang is the way of the senses, the body. The way of matter, not the way of spirit. Spirit is an illusion, the body is real. Without body sound is meaningless, without matter a Hang cannot exist.

Possibly we speak of similar experiences, possibly not. In my point of view it is important that the Hang is not seen as an "esoteric" instrument and the Hang makers not as the high priests who created a Hang cult.

A few days ago, an Italian Wikipedia article on the Hang was opened (it's very short yet, just a stub) and in order to describe the sound, the author wrote, that the Hang sounds like "New Age" (what I would call a religious term). I deleted this, because it brings the reader to false associations. Maybe a Hang player with "New Age" beliefs see his Hang as a "New Age" instrument. But this is only his subjective interpretation of his Hang and not an attribute of the Hang.

Because there is so often spoken about "spirituality" in association to the Hang, I feel it is important that there is a voice that speeks for the Hang in another way. The Hang is beyond "Weltanschauung", religion an ideology because it is sound and not spirit, matter not transcendation. If we understand this, a naturalist, buddhist, muslim, christian etc can feel in relation to the Hang as the same human beings, lifes that live, bodies that move, senses that listen. In the moment these persons begin to connect their Hang experiences with there special interpretation of the world they will begin to disagree and separate.

There is another topic that is meaningful: Do I use the Hang for purposes that are outside of sound/music? Music was and is often used to support religious, buisiness or political aims. Church music, muic in advertising and music in political events are well known examples. We know that the Hang has a strong influence on people. Therefor as Hang players we have a responsiblity not to abuse this force.

A week ago the Hang was introduced probably the first time in Germany to deaconesses in a mother house of deaconesses by a really strong castigator of christian religion - me - sitting one leged on the floor, armed only with his Hang and a circle of tea lights while all the deaconesses sitting around on chairs. :mrgreen: Before the event started and an old deaconess watched me lighting the tea lights (symbolyzing for me the Hang with its seven tones around the ding) she asked me: "I hope this will not become too esoteric?" And I answered: "Don't worry, it is strongly materialistic, it's only sound, nothing else."
